Transmission Mode Sending at a Specific Time (Send Later) Using this function, you can instruct the machine to delay transmission of your fax message until a specified later time. This allows you to take advantage of off -peak telephone charges without having to be by the machine at the time. If you have a non-urgent fax, select Send Later with Economy Transmission when you scan it. Faxes will be queued in memory and sent during Economy Transmission Time. Important . After the machine has been switched off for about one hour, all fax messages stored in memory are lost. If messages are lost for this reason, a Power Failure Report is automatically printed when the operation switch is turned on. Use this report to identify lost messages. Limitation . This function is unavailable with Immediate Transmission. Use Memory Transmission. Note . You can specify a time within 24 hours. . If the current time shown is not correct, change it. See “Timer Setting”, General Settings Guide. . If the document is sent before the specified time, the Communication Result Report is printed and the job is completed. . For convenience, you can program the time when your phone charges become cheaper as the Economy Transmission Time. See p.146 “Program Economy Time”. . You can program one of the Quick Operation keys with operations for this function. Using the quick operation key allows you to omit step B. See p.144 “General Settings/Adjustment”. You can cancel the transmission setup for Send Later. See p.19 “Canceling a Transmission”. 4 Sender Settings Sender Settings This function tells receivers the fax sender's identity. If the sender's e-mail address is registered in the destination list, the sender can receive an Immediate TX Result Report by e-mail. Also, if you enable the Stamp Sender Name, the registered sender's name (user name) appears on the receiver's sheet, lists, or report. Preparation Before using this function, you must register senders in the destination list and specify Use Name as [Sender]. See “Fax Destination”, General Settings Guide. Note . When user authentication is set, the user logged in is set as sender. An Immediate TX Result Report is sent to the logged-in user's e-mail address. . You can program one of the Quick Operation keys with operations for Sender Settings. Quick Operation keys allow you to omit step B. See p.144 “General Settings/Adjustment”. .
